Capt. Isfand Yar Bukhari (Shaheed)

malik-ataCaptain Asfandyar Ahmad Bukhari (1988-2015) was a Pakistan Army Officer who was killed while commanding Pakistan Army troops during the attack on PAF Camp Badaber by TTP militants on 18 September 2015. He was awarded the Tamgha i Juart by the Pakistan Government. A roadway in Karachi is also named after him. On 11 June 2016, the District Headquarters Hospital Attock (in which Isfandyar Shaheed was born) was renamed Isfandyar Bokhari District Hospital Attock.

Malik Ata Muhammad Khan (Late)

malik-ataMalik Ata Muhammad Khan (25 Oct 1937 - 06 Feb 2020), popularly known as Prince Malik Ata was a Pakistani feudal lord and politician. He was the chief of Kot Fateh Khan in Attock District of northwestern Punjab, Pakistan. He was also a member of the Punjab Assembly between 1990 and 1993. He was the first elected President of the Equestrian and Tent Pegging Federation of Pakistan. He was well known in Pakistan for his attempts to promote tent pegging and bull races.

Col. (R) Shuja Khanzada (Shaheed)

shujaShuja Khanzada was a Pakistani politician and Pakistan Army colonel, who served as the Home Minister of Punjab from 2014 until his assassination on August 16, 2015. He was elected to the Punjab Provincial Assembly thrice. Appointed Home Minister in 2014, Khanzada spearheaded the campaign against terrorism and sectarian militancy in Punjab.

Allama Khadim Hussain Rizvi (Late)

khadim rizviKhadim Hussain Rizvi (22 May 1966 - 19 Nov 2020) was an Islamic scholar, author, and the founder of Tehreek-e-Labbaik Pakistan, a political-religious organization founded in 2015, known to protest against any change to Pakistan's Blasphemy Law. He was known for his speeches in the defense of the Prophet Muhammad (PBUH).

Haider Ali

haider aliHaider Ali (born 2 October 2000) is a Pakistani cricketer. He made his first-class debut in September 2019. He made his international debut for the Pakistan Cricket Team on 1 September 2020. On 10 March 2020, he became the youngest cricketer to score a fifty in the PSL.
